  • Electrical Characteristics STC

    RS6-535MBG-E3 RS6-540MBG-E3 RS6-545MBG-E3 RS6-550MBG-E3 RS6-555MBG-E3

    Maximum Power (Pmax)

    535W 540W 545W 550W 555W

    Power Tolerance

    0~+5W 0~+5W 0~+5W 0~+5W 0~+5W

    Module Efficiency

    20.71% 20.90% 21.10% 21.29% 21.48%

    Maximum Power Current (Imp)

    12.90A 12.97A 13.04A 13.12A 13.19A

    Maximum Power Voltage (Vmp)

    41.50V

    41.65V 41.80V 41.95V 42.10V

    Short Circuit Current (Isc)

    13.78A 13.85A 13.92A 13.98A 14.04A

    Open Circuit Voltage (Voc)

    49.35V 49.50V 49.65V 49.80V 49.95V

    Values at Standard Test Conditions STC(AM1.5, Irradiance 1000W/m², Cell Temperature 25°C)
